  • Allura red ACSouthampton Six colour; hyperactivity/attention concern in children.
  • ErythrosineIodine-based red dye; thyroid effects in animal studies; restricted uses.
  • Brilliant blue FCFSynthetic dye; allergic-type reactions reported in sensitive individuals.
